Under the circumstances that museums play an important role serving as educational spaces for public culture and arts, children's museums, having underage children as their main visitors and serving the same purpose, take the futuristic responsibility accordingly and the needs for their existence grow in more communities as well. However, contrary to the growing needs for children's museums, the number of such facilities is far smaller than expected and academic research by noticeable professionals is unsatisfactory yet. In this paper, firstly through theoretical approach and research on the societal role and function of children's museums, the needs for their existence is confirmed and secondly the status quo of children's museums in Korea is looked into to better understand the goals of existing children's museums and thirdly by comparing and analyzing the themes of exhibits and the presentation methods, it is aimed at raising probable issues on establishment of children's museums and providing those staff members concerned with fundamental materials on future planning and operation. Through this research, it is confirmed that most domestic children's museum, in stead of being independent entities having their own integral themes, are operated as affiliated entities, rather having separate themes, under the auspices of parental museums. Also, in order to meet the societal needs for children's museums and their continuous growth, it is confirmed that development of visitor-focused new exhibit themes and floor planning tailored for children is necessary, and to serve this purpose, diversified and systematic research is in high demand. |
